This 3D Mitochondrial
Ultrastructure Model is an oversized anatomical replica engineered for cellular
biology instruction in University and Secondary TVET (Technical and Vocational
Education and Training) environments. It facilitates high-fidelity
visualization of ATP synthesis sites and metabolic pathways. Compliant with
international pedagogical standards for biological modeling, the unit provides
a tactile, multi-dimensional alternative to 2D diagrams for medical and
histological training.

Key Pedagogical Outcomes
·
Transverse and longitudinal sectioning of the
double-membrane system: Enables students to differentiate between the
smooth outer membrane and the folded inner membrane (cristae), supporting
advanced Biochemistry.
·
Tactile 3D Matrix representation: Facilitates the spatial understanding of the
Krebs Cycle (Citric Acid Cycle) and mitochondrial DNA localization, enhancing
student retention in Molecular Biology.
·
Numbered Key Card integration: Standardizes terminology and nomenclature for
laboratory examinations, aligning with Bloom’s Taxonomy levels of
"Remembering" and "Understanding."
·
Extraordinary Magnification Scale: Translates sub-microscopic organelles into
macro-scale structures, allowing for group-based collaborative learning in
large lecture formats.
